Registered Nurse Duties & Responsibilities:

  • Monitor patient’s condition and provide adequate care
  • Keep track of patient’s symptoms and communicate them to superiors
  • Collaborate with other team members to provide the best care for each patient
  • Take blood pressure measurement, administer injections and medication, and perform other routine procedures as necessary
  • Clean and maintain the facilities and medical equipment, making sure they are safe for use
  • Provide medical care in emergencies
  • Maintain accurate health care records and reports

Registered Nurse Requirements:

  • Bachelor’s degree in a nursing program
  • State nursing license
  • Proven experience as a registered nurse
  • Knowledge of health care methods and practices
  • Knowledge of safety guidelines and procedures and ability to follow them in all situations
  • A friendly and compassionate attitude
  • Exceptional communication and interpersonal skills
  • A responsible individual able to work independently and in a team
